  • Patent number: 9479435
    Abstract: A method for supporting transport of data packets in a network, wherein the data packets are transmitted from a source node to a destination node by employing a tunnel from a first tunnel endpoint to a second tunnel endpoint, wherein a tunnel header is added to the data packets at the first tunnel endpoint, wherein the data packets are transmitted between the tunnel endpoints via a network domain that includes one or more intermediate nodes functioning as transport network, and wherein the intermediate nodes forward the data packets, is characterized in that the tunnel is provided in the form of a virtual tunnel by removing the tunnel header from the data packets where the data packets enter the network domain and adding back the tunnel header to the data packets where the data packets exit the network domain. A corresponding system for supporting transport of data packets is disclosed.
    Type: Grant
    Filed: November 8, 2012
    Date of Patent: October 25, 2016
    Assignee: NEC CORPORATION
    Inventors: Hans-Joerg Kolbe, Andreas Kunz, Thomas Dietz, Surendran Palanimuthu
